Baan Thai — Restaurant in Kolkata

Name
Baan Thai
Description
This stylish Thai restaurant in The Oberoi Grand is decorated with native motifs & carved wood.

This used to be one of my favourite restaurants in Kolkata. However, todays's experience left a lot desired.

Towards the end of the meal we asked for some hot water. We were disgusted to see a light brown color when I poured the water. Turns out they served the water in a (not properly washed) tea kettle. When we got the cheque a confused waiter told us something along the lines of the Jasmine tea was complimentary when he was referring to the impure hot water?

We reserved a table for 6, but they thought it was for 3 (and consequently could not have the table ready in time)

The starter was unavailable

We had a young kid with us who for many reasons eats only simple Indian food however that was initially denied by the manager. We knew the previous manager who was always very understanding of this problem and helped us out. Only after mentioning this was he convinced. (To their credit this food was complimentary and the little one really loved it)

I recall a much better system where one would only need to order the gravy. That has been removed

The desserts are simply not worth what's charged for them

The main course was excellent but the portions were awkward in that we had a lot of rice left but not enough to justify adding another gravy.

Most of these problems are minute, but these little details in service and hospitality are the reasons one opts to eat at some place like The Grand Hotel. After today's shabby service, I do not think I will come back here...

Baan Thai is the restaurant of The Oberoi Grand aka our heritage Grand hotel, serving some quality Thai dishes with touch of authenticity.

You know while talking about Baan Thai ,you can not ignore the beauty of Grand and just start talking about Baan Thai.

The way from gate to Baan Thai in Grand will just mesmerize you and take you to the British-India era.

A very special mention to their courteous staff members, they are absolutely humble and helpful- just like we expect in a classy,heritage place.

In Baan Thai, they have several types of sitting arrangements including normal fine dine-in in chairs to traditional Thai sitting on floor with fixed cushions at the back for your comfort.

Coming to food now,had tried-

Mango Panna Cotta- Rs.550, Kai Krapaw- Rs.1375, Jasmine Rice, Lemon Ice Tea- Rs.410.

Mango Panna Cotta is one of the best dessert I have in the city- a creamy, smooth dessert made with mango, cream and milk. Presentation was absolutely eye pleasing.

Kai Krapaw is minced chicken stir fried with chilli and hot basil,so it's a bit spicy dish; perfect to go with simple aromatic Jasmine Rice.

Overall, you cannot always compare everything with price- sometimes luxury, heritage and quality worth your hardworks- Baan Thai may not be your regular go-to-go place,but this definitely will be an ideal restaurant for your special days or that day...

Inside Oberoi hotel, Baan Thai is a fine-dining restaurant which all of you ought to be visiting at least once in your life. After all, this place indulges you in a culinary experience like never before. With soothing Oriental music playing in the background, sombre lighting, authentic Thai decor, and delectable food, this place really accounts for a captivating experience. Additionally, this place also offers floor seating - the traditional way to eat according to customs in Thailand - that only adds to its authentic aura. Moving on to their food, of their exquisite menu, be sure to order the Tom Yum Soup, Baan Thai Kaeng Luang, and Phad Takrai However prices are on higher side
